production target
Pb target providing the neutrons at n-TOF installation at CERN. It is composed of 6 thick plates of high purity lead 60x60 cm2 (5 pcs are 5 cm thick and 1 has 15 cm). More details you may find in https://cds.cern.ch/record/2808470/files/document.pdf

Carbon holder
This target consists of 15 consecutive sections of rolled gold foil (thickness: 25 µm; diameter: 2.2 mm) glued on Kapton® tape and arranged in a special shaped carbon tube approx. 7.5 cm long and with an outer diameter of 2 cm. It was made for HADES experiment in collaboration between the target laboratories of GSI and of the Technical University of Darmstadt in Germany.
Techniques
Along the well known techniques such as vacuum evaporation, sputtering, rolling or powder pressing the technique known as DoD (Drop on Demand) is used to create targets of various materials not suitable for classical methods.
Drop-on-Demand
Cm-248 source produced by Drop-on-Demand printing of 641 individual 10 nL droplets onto a Au covered polyimid substrate. The printing solution was an ethanol/water mixture (70:30). The source contains 8 µg Cm-248 in total. The source is used for measurements of the spontaneous fission fragments.
